Duties

Help
  • Serve as point of contact for Directorate of Production Management for the storage of gas products.
  • Properly identify contaminants for required laboratory test results.
  • Coordinate with Environmental Hazmat section to determine if containers meet approved standards.
  • Assist environmental personnel in reviewing property to determine the resolution of discrepancies.

  • Physical Efforts: Incumbent is routinely required to handle cylinders to place on pallets according to order request. Upon pre-receiving, receiving and releasing/manifesting operations, necessitating considerable kneeling, crawling, bending, walking, and stooping. Physical handling of Gas Cylinders will be routine. Incumbent must be able to lift gas cylinders weighing up to 50 pounds and shift/relocate other materials using appropriate material handling equipment.
  • Working Conditions: Work is performed inside and outside for long durations through breaks, etc. as necessary to complete immediate tasks. Inside work is performed in warehouse, which may be drafty or unheated. Outside work is subject to inclement weather. Discomfort is experienced while wearing protective clothing, respirators, goggles or facemask. Worker may be exposed to hazardous vapors, liquids, powders, and solids and possibly cuts and bruises. May be subject to hazards of working close to moving equipment, (e.g., forklifts, trucks, conveyor lines).

Interagency Career Transition Assistance Program (ICTAP). If you are a Federal employee in the competitive service and your agency has notified you in writing that you are a displaced employee eligible for ICTAP consideration, you may receive selection priority for this position. To receive selection priority, you must: (1) meet ICTAP eligibility criteria (2) be rated well-qualified for the position and; (3) submit the appropriate documentation to support your ICTAP eligibility. To be considered well-qualified and receive selection priority applicants must satisfy all qualification requirements for the position and receive a score of 90 or above.
